1. Probability Theory and Distributions
At the heart of ISI’s curriculum is a rigorous approach to probability. You should be prepared to discuss:
- Probability Spaces: Understand the basics of sigma-algebras, measures, and the Kolmogorov axioms.
- Common Distributions: Be ready to derive the mean, variance, and moment-generating functions for Normal, Poisson, Binomial, Gamma, and Beta distributions.
- Convergence Theorems: A solid grasp of the Law of Large Numbers (LLN) and the Central Limit Theorem (CLT) is non-negotiable.
2. Statistical Inference: The Bedrock of Research
As a Research Associate, your work will likely involve making inferences from data. Refresh your knowledge on:
- Point Estimation: Understand Method of Moments (MoM) and Maximum Likelihood Estimation (MLE). Be prepared to discuss properties like consistency, unbiasedness, and efficiency (Cramér-Rao lower bound).
- Hypothesis Testing: Go beyond the basics. Understand the Neyman-Pearson Lemma, Likelihood Ratio Tests (LRT), and the power of a test.
- Confidence Intervals: Be able to construct intervals for various parameters and explain the interpretation of confidence levels.
3. Linear Models and Multivariate Analysis
Most research at ISI involving real-world data utilizes linear models. Ensure you are comfortable with:
- General Linear Model (GLM): Understand the Gauss-Markov theorem and the assumptions underlying OLS.
- Multivariate Analysis: Review Principal Component Analysis (PCA), Factor Analysis, and Discriminant Analysis. You should be able to explain the geometric interpretation of these methods.
- Matrix Algebra: Brush up on spectral decomposition, positive definiteness, and projection matrices, as these are frequently used in proofs.
4. Stochastic Processes
If your research group focuses on time series or financial statistics, you will be expected to know:
- Markov Chains: Classification of states, stationary distributions, and ergodicity.
- Martingales: Understand the definition of a martingale and its application in stopping times.
- Brownian Motion: Basic properties and its role in diffusion processes.
5. Computational Statistics and Programming
ISI places high value on reproducibility and computational rigor. Be prepared to discuss:
- Simulation Methods: Understand Monte Carlo methods, Markov Chain Monte Carlo (MCMC), and bootstrapping techniques.
- Software Proficiency: While R is the lingua franca of statistics, proficiency in Python (specifically NumPy, SciPy, and Pandas) is increasingly valued. Be ready to explain the complexity of your algorithms.
Tips for the Interview Day
The ISI interviewers are looking for 'research maturity.' When answering questions, don't just provide the formula; explain the underlying logic. If you are asked about a specific research paper, be ready to critique its methodology. Most importantly, stay calm if you encounter a difficult proof—show your thought process on the whiteboard, as the interviewers are often more interested in your problem-solving approach than your immediate recall of a theorem.
